
I set up OUS 3 years ago with trhe view to bring together ukulele artists from all over the globe who were interested in showcasing original music. There’s been some success with bringing artists to the site, but I realised after sponsoring a stage at one uke festival that we need to look at a bigger musical vision and therefore work started on Music for The Head and Heart.
After two years Music for The Head and Heart is not fulfilling a great deal of what I had in mind for OUS. The problem with uke based music is that its very niche and this means there arew a lot of limitations. Another issue is that many events are more social (which is fine) rather than around the love of music. Music for The Head and Heart is all about the love of music and we have already released 17 artists from all over the globe on the main site, including Martin Simpson and Pete Brown, the original writer for Cream.
The platform launch was this Oct and it was great to see a spirit of cooperation and a total lack of politics. MHH will be my main focus, although OUS will continue to exist and run here as well as on FB. We also have a FB group for the project and this will be much bigger than OUS and much more inclusive
